The Tragic Tale of Colombia's 1994 World Cup Campaign

28 Oct 2023  |  Apple
The article is a description of a podcast episode produced by World Football Index, focusing on the Colombian football team's journey in the 1994 World Cup. The episode reflects on Colombia's impressive 5-0 victory over Argentina in Buenos Aires and the subsequent events at the World Cup, which were overshadowed by the tragic death of Colombian defender Andres Escobar. The episode features insights from Simon Edwards, Tim Vickery, who is known as the BBC’s oracle of South American Football, and Felipe Cardenas, a Colombian-American journalist from The Athletic.

Colombia’s ‘barras bravas’ are not just the problem, but a crucial element of the solution

09 Jun 2017  |  Colombia News | Colombia Reports
The article discusses the role of 'barras bravas', passionate soccer fan groups in Colombia, and their impact on the country's soccer culture and stadium safety. It highlights the unique atmosphere created by these fans, who are deeply involved in supporting their teams through elaborate stadium displays and chants, often funded by their own initiatives. The article also touches on the darker side of these groups, including involvement in illegal activities. It emphasizes the importance of including barras bravas in efforts to improve stadium safety, as they are integral to the fan experience but can also pose challenges to security reforms. The author, Simon Edwards, is a South American soccer journalist with expertise in Colombian soccer.
